What are the signs of bad brake rotors?

  • Vibration or pulsation in the brake pedal or steering wheel, uneven braking, squealing or grinding noises, and visible scoring or rust.

How do you know when to replace brake rotors?

  • Thickness below manufacturer minimum, deep scoring, chronic vibration, or warping indicate replacement rather than resurfacing.

What is the difference between resurfacing and replacing brake rotors?

  • Resurfacing (turning) smooths minor irregularities and restores thickness if within spec; replacement is required when rotors are too thin, cracked, or severely damaged.
  • Resurfacing is often less expensive up-front but replacement may be the safer long-term choice for performance and longevity — we explain the trade-offs and warranty implications.

Front and Rear Brake Rotors

Front rotors on a 2016 Mercedes-Benz S-Class typically handle more braking force and heat, causing them to wear faster than the rear rotors; rear rotors assist stability and may feature different venting or thickness. Common issues include uneven wear, warping from heat, or scoring from worn pads. Ignoring these problems can lead to longer stopping distances, ABS activations, and premature caliper or pad damage with higher repair costs.
